Name:Multi-period finds

Summary

A Neolithic polished flint axe recovered by chance in about 1976. Subsequent metal-detecting between 1987 and 2014 recovered Iron Age, Roman, Middle Saxon, Late Saxon, medieval and post-medieval coins; medieval and post-medieval tokens and Iron Age, Roman, Middle Saxon and medieval to post-medieval metal objects. The metal finds include an Iron Age brooch; a Roman copper alloy bead, brooch, bracelet fragment, pin and harness pendant; a Middle Saxon pin and tweezers; medieval dress accessories, an ampulla, furniture fitting and pilgrim badge; a medieval/post-medieval purse fragment, weight and copper alloy vessel fragment and a post-medieval Jew's harp.
